To Remove the Battery Packs

Remove the power cord from the "DC Power In" port if plugged
in to an external power supply to minimize the chance of electri-
cal shock. Turn over the Tablet PC and (optionally) place it on a
solid, clean flat surface. You can also remove the batteries while
holding the tablet if you prefer.
Slide the locking tab down to the "unlocked" (
unlock the battery. Use your other hand to slide the battery
release latch in the direction of the arrow engraved on the tab
and hold it there. Carefully slide the battery out of its bay.
